SIDECARCROSS DES NATIONS
Dardon Gueugnon, France
8th & 9th October 2016

On behalf of the ACU I am pleased to announce the Team that will compete in this year’s Sidecarcross Des Nations. The Team will consist of: Stuart Brown/Josh Chamberlain, Brett Wilkinson/Dan Chamberlain and Nick Jarvis/Christian Nillson. This years event takes place in Dardon Gueugnon, France on 8th and 9th of October.
